A teaser trailer was revealed for the new Battlefield 1 DLC as of late. This new mystery trailer demonstrates a war trooper standing in a front line. Close by him is the banner of France. Toward the finish of 2016, DICE likewise revealed some data about the up and coming DLC.
They Shall Not Pass will be the first Battlefield 1 expansion. It will include every single new guide, new weapons, and the new playable French Army group. They Shall Not Pass will really grow the theater of full-scale war. EA DICE additionally revealed some ideal craftsmanship photos of the up and coming DLC which demonstrates the all-new war-torn maps. One of the maps is a backwoods loaded with blazing trees. The woods burst into flames by the 1 million shells discharged in the underlying phase of the Battle of Verdun, as indicated by DICE. One of the maps will likewise include Fort Vaux and underground fortifications, all torn separated by war.

The individuals who possess Battlefield 1 Premium Pass (costs $50), will have the capacity to download the DLC and the various up and coming DLCs two weeks before any other person can get them.
